Literature summary for 4.2.3.1 extracted from

  • Madison, J.T.; Thompson, J.F.
    Threonine synthetase from higher plants: stimulation by S-adenosylmethionine and inhibition by cysteine (1976), Biochem. Biophys. Res. Commun., 71, 684-691.
    View publication on PubMed

Activating Compound

Activating Compound Comment Organism Structure
S-adenosylmethionine allosteric activator, 14fold increase of Vmax, 8% decrease of substrate Km at 0.5 mM Beta vulgaris

Inhibitors

Inhibitors Comment Organism Structure
L-cysteine stereospecific, inhibits S-adenosylmethionine activation Beta vulgaris
